Position Summary:

The District Sales Manager is responsible for leading a team of outside sales account executives within a defined territory. In this role you will provide leadership to Account Executives and be responsible for territory development and prospecting.

Your charge is to build strengthen and provide training and support for your team while also supporting account management and relationship building with ranges and retailers in your territory.

  • This position requires travel in the Mid Atlantic territory: Kentucky Virginia and West Virginia
  • Ideal qualified candidates reside in or near the territory above.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Select train and develop outside sales account executives in assigned territory.
  • Develop and implement a territory specific sales plan for maximum opportunity and consistent with company objectives. Assist in identification of new locations for expansion.
  • Support the personal and professional development of direct reports through defined performance objectives and coaching. Maintain staffing levels through talent acquisition development and retention.
  • Partner with regions Sales Trainer to ensure success in the following deliverables:
    • Identification of target ranges and instructors
    • Communication of USCCA value proposition to range owners
    • Securing MSA/W9 documentation as a part of the Official Partner Program
    • Gaining access to classes
    • Improving conversion rates
  • Assist and coach our outside sales efforts and construct sales development action plans designed to generate pursue and close deals. Develop and implement tailored strategies including our range and retailer programs.
  • Deliver training and facilitate weekly process improvement activity with your team that drives the creation and attainment of sales goals. Advance membership and revenue activity to achieve targets set by sales leadership.
  • Serve as internal subject matter expert on outbound sales segments to include market requirements applicable regulations industry trends competitors and market conditions.
  • Conduct quality audits of range and instructor satisfaction with the USCCA and assigned Account Executive.
  • Follow established policies and procedures holding the sales team accountable to them.
  • Must be able to travel 50% of the time within the district. Requires evening and weekend hours. Travel within the district and occasional travel to company headquarters or out of district for industry events.

Pay:

Our District Manager compensation plan offers a dynamic and rewarding opportunity. We provide a base salary of $68000 with commissions tied directly to the success of your district. The commission component is 4.0% of Total Contract Value (TCV) earned in your area. This means your earning potential is closely aligned with the performance and growth of your district empowering you to drive results and be rewarded for your contributions. By focusing on strategic growth and team leadership you can maximize your earnings in this role.
